commit 4585fc59c0e813188d6a4c5de1f6976fce461fc2 upstream. The system which has SVE feature crashed because of the memory pointed by task->thread.sve_state was destroyed by someone. That is because sve_state is freed while the forking the child process. The child process has the pointer of sve_state which is same as the parent's because the child's task_struct is copied from the parent's one. If the copy_process() fails as an error on somewhere, for example, copy_creds(), then the sve_state is freed even if the parent is alive. The flow is as follows. copy_process p = dup_task_struct => arch_dup_task_struct *dst = *src; // copy the entire region. : retval = copy_creds if (retval < 0) goto bad_fork_free; : bad_fork_free: ... delayed_free_task(p); => free_task => arch_release_task_struct => fpsimd_release_task => __sve_free => kfree(task->thread.sve_state); // free the parent's sve_state Move child's sve_state = NULL and clearing TIF_SVE flag to arch_dup_task_struct() so that the child doesn't free the parent's one. There is no need to wait until copy_process() to clear TIF_SVE for dst, because the thread flags for dst are initialized already by copying the src task_struct. This change simplifies the code, so get rid of comments that are no longer needed. As a note, arm64 used to have thread_info on the stack. So it would not be possible to clear TIF_SVE until the stack is initialized. From commit c02433dd ("arm64: split thread_info from task stack"), the thread_info is part of the task, so it should be valid to modify the flag from arch_dup_task_struct(). There are two problems in dcache_readdir() - one is that lockless traversal of the list needs non-trivial cooperation of d_alloc() (at least a switch to list_add_rcu(), and probably more than just that) and another is that it assumes that no removal will happen without the directory locked exclusive. Said assumption had always been there, never had been stated explicitly and is violated by several places in the kernel (devpts and selinuxfs). * replacement of next_positive() with different calling conventions: it returns struct list_head * instead of struct dentry *; the latter is passed in and out by reference, grabbing the result and dropping the original value. * scan is under ->d_lock. If we run out of timeslice, cursor is moved after the last position we'd reached and we reschedule; then the scan continues from that place. To avoid livelocks between multiple lseek() (with cursors getting moved past each other, never reaching the real entries) we always skip the cursors, need_resched() or not. * returned list_head * is either ->d_child of dentry we'd found or ->d_subdirs of parent (if we got to the end of the list). * dcache_readdir() and dcache_dir_lseek() switched to new helper. dcache_readdir() always holds a reference to dentry passed to dir_emit() now. Cursor is moved to just before the entry where dir_emit() has failed or into the very end of the list, if we'd run out. * move_cursor() eliminated - it had sucky calling conventions and after fixing that it became simply list_move() (in lseek and scan_positives) or list_move_tail() (in readdir). All operations with the list are under ->d_lock now, and we do not depend upon having all file removals done with parent locked exclusive anymore. commit 4203e968947071586a98b5314fd7ffdea3b4f971 upstream. We've historically had reports of being unable to mount file systems because the tree log root couldn't be read. Usually this is the "parent transid failure", but could be any of the related errors, including "fsid mismatch" or "bad tree block", depending on which block got allocated. The modification of the individual log root items are serialized on the per-log root root_mutex. This means that any modification to the per-subvol log root_item is completely protected. However we update the root item in the log root tree outside of the log root tree log_mutex. We do this in order to allow multiple subvolumes to be updated in each log transaction. This is problematic however because when we are writing the log root tree out we update the super block with the _current_ log root node information. Since these two operations happen independently of each other, you can end up updating the log root tree in between writing out the dirty blocks and setting the super block to point at the current root. This means we'll point at the new root node that hasn't been written out, instead of the one we should be pointing at. Thus whatever garbage or old block we end up pointing at complains when we mount the file system later and try to replay the log. Fix this by copying the log's root item into a local root item copy. Then once we're safely under the log_root_tree->log_mutex we update the root item in the log_root_tree. This way we do not modify the log_root_tree while we're committing it, fixing the problem. [ Upstream commit dcb10920179ab74caf88a6f2afadecfc2743b910 ] End of conversion may be handled by using IRQ or DMA. There may be a race when two conversions complete at the same time on several ADCs. EOC can be read as 'set' for several ADCs, with: - an ADC configured to use IRQs. EOCIE bit is set. The handler is normally called in this case. - an ADC configured to use DMA. EOCIE bit isn't set. EOC triggers the DMA request instead. It's then automatically cleared by DMA read. But the handler gets called due to status bit is temporarily set (IRQ triggered by the other ADC). So both EOC status bit in CSR and EOCIE control bit must be checked before invoking the interrupt handler (e.g. call ISR only for IRQ-enabled ADCs).
